Reporter spurred on to do swimathon after cancer hit family

Rugby Advertiser reporter Stuart Turner has raised more than £600 for charity by completing a 5k swimathon.

Stuart, (27), took the plunge in aid of Marie Curie Cancer Care after his mum was diagnosed with breast cancer.

She underwent radiotherapy and chemotherapy and is now recovering.

Stuart told HoldtheFrontPage: "I wanted to show my support as my mum was diagnosed with breast cancer in the summer of 2005.

"I have always been a bit of a swimmer but have never done anything for charity before and I thought it was about time I did."

Stuart took part in the swimathon at Aylestone Leisure Centre in Leicester, completing 200 lengths of the pool without a break.

He said: "I'm really glad to have done it.

"I set up a training programme but that went to pot and I just turned up on the day and went for it.

"I have never swam anything like 200 lengths before and was worried I would have to stop.

"I'm glad I could do my bit for Marie Curie."
